Output 8f84bdbee3e944f1f66d5b79933a33fdbe303808e07c795cdee45b4e06b5d3c2:0

value
359858
script pubkey
OP_0 OP_PUSHBYTES_20 d891e50e1ff22afb3207b0557325967d73af91f8
address
bc1qmzg72rsl7g40kvs8kp2hxfvk04e6ly0c429nhx
transaction
8f84bdbee3e944f1f66d5b79933a33fdbe303808e07c795cdee45b4e06b5d3c2
confirmations
2336
spent
true